Managed-WP.™

Cobble 主题中的关键本地文件包含 | CVE202569399 | 2026-02-13


插件名称 Cobble
漏洞类型 本地文件包含
CVE编号 CVE-2025-69399
紧急 高的
CVE 发布日期 2026-02-13
源网址 CVE-2025-69399

Cobble主题(≤ 1.7)中的严重本地文件包含漏洞 — 针对WordPress网站所有者的紧急指导

在2026年2月11日,公开披露了一种严重的本地文件包含(LFI)漏洞,标识为 CVE-2025-69399 ,影响Cobble WordPress主题版本1.7及以下。此漏洞使未经身份验证的攻击者在特定条件下能够读取您网络服务器上的本地文件 — 可能暴露敏感数据,例如数据库凭据和配置文件,这可能导致根据您的服务器设置完全控制网站。.

作为来自 托管WP, 的美国安全专业人士,领先的托管WordPress安全解决方案,我们提供有关此漏洞的清晰、简明和可操作的信息。我们将解释LFI的含义,为什么这个特定问题需要紧急关注,您如何识别您的网站是否处于风险中,以及需要采取哪些立即和战略性的行动 — 包括利用Managed-WP的虚拟补丁功能来降低风险,同时等待官方补丁的发布。.

免责声明: 本建议旨在为WordPress网站所有者、开发人员和寻求经验丰富的安全专家可操作见解的托管托管团队提供。.


执行摘要

  • 漏洞: Cobble主题≤ 1.7中的本地文件包含(LFI) – CVE-2025-69399
  • 严重程度: 高(CVSS 8.1) – 允许未经身份验证的文件泄露和潜在凭据泄漏
  • 地位: 披露时未发布官方补丁
  • 立即行动: 如果未使用,请禁用或移除Cobble主题,通过WAF规则强制访问限制,通过Managed-WP防火墙实施虚拟补丁,并监控网站日志
  • 长期: 在可用时应用官方供应商补丁;轮换暴露的凭据;进行彻底的事件后审查

理解本地文件包含 (LFI)

LFI漏洞允许攻击者操纵未充分清理的输入参数,以包含和读取Web过程可以访问的服务器上的任意文件。这可能导致:

  • 敏感文件的暴露,包括 wp-config.php, 、服务器配置、备份或日志
  • 秘密凭据的泄漏,例如数据库密码、API密钥或SSH私钥
  • 在某些情况下,结合其他漏洞执行恶意代码,导致完全控制服务器

LFI被OWASP认定为一种关键安全风险,通常发生在使用动态包含函数(包括(), require(), file_get_contents())且输入验证不足的PHP应用程序中。.


为什么这个漏洞构成重大威胁

  • 无需身份验证: 攻击者可以在没有有效凭据的情况下远程利用。.
  • 广泛被攻击: WordPress 网站是频繁扫描和攻击的目标,增加了被利用的可能性。.
  • 访问高价值文件: 关键配置文件的暴露可能导致凭据被盗和完全妥协。.
  • 没有及时的官方修复: 需要立即采取保护措施以减少暴露,直到补丁到达。.

漏洞详情 (CVE-2025-69399)

  • 产品: Cobble WordPress 主题
  • 受影响版本: ≤ 1.7
  • CVE ID: CVE-2025-69399
  • CVSS评分: 8.1(高)
  • 披露日期: 2026年2月11日

笔记: 运行受影响主题版本或继承易受攻击代码的子主题的用户必须考虑他们的网站在适当评估或修补完成之前是脆弱的。.


如何检查您的 WordPress 网站是否脆弱

  1. 确定您的活动主题:
    • 通过 WordPress 仪表板:外观 → 主题
    • 或通过检查文件系统文件夹 wp-content/themes/cobble/
  2. 请验证主题版本:
    • 打开 wp-content/themes/cobble/style.css 并找到 版本:
    • 如果版本 ≤ 1.7,您的网站被认为是脆弱的
  3. 检查子主题: 如果您使用子主题,请确保父主题代码没有漏洞。.
  4. 未使用的主题: 如果 Cobble 已安装但未激活,请考虑将其删除以消除风险。.

检测潜在利用的安全方法

不要在实时生产网站上尝试主动利用测试。相反:

  • 分析网络和应用程序日志,寻找包含目录遍历模式的可疑 GET 参数,例如 ../ 或编码等效项
  • 寻找引用文件的异常访问尝试,例如 wp-config.php 或不寻常的查询参数 (?file=, ?template=, 等等。)
  • 使用 Managed-WP 的安全扫描仪,结合 LFI 检测启发式方法来识别尝试的滥用行为

如果观察到利用迹象,立即假设数据暴露并采取事件响应措施。.


导致 LFI 的常见不安全代码示例

// 易受攻击:切勿在生产中使用

这种直接包含用户输入而不进行验证的做法使得遍历和文件包含攻击成为可能。.

安全编码实践示例:

$allowed_templates = ['home.php', 'about.php', 'contact.php'];

推荐立即缓解步骤

  1. 清点并移除:
    • 如果未使用,完全删除 Cobble 主题
    • 如果对业务至关重要,考虑暂时用安全替代品替换
  2. 应用严格的访问控制:
    • 使用 Web 服务器规则拒绝直接访问不应直接访问的主题 PHP 文件
    • 通过 Managed-WP 或服务器级防火墙规则阻止已知的脆弱端点
  3. 启用 Managed-WP 的虚拟补丁:
    • 部署我们定制的 WAF 规则以阻止目录遍历和 LFI 利用模式
    • 规则包括阻止可疑的查询参数和限制重复尝试的速率
  4. 加强日志记录:
    • 启用详细日志记录以检测探测活动
  5. 如果怀疑被泄露,轮换凭据:
    • 立即更新数据库密码、API 密钥和其他可能暴露的机密
  6. 尽快打补丁:
    • 在生产环境推出之前,在暂存环境中测试官方补丁

Managed-WP 虚拟补丁如何保护您的网站

Managed-WP 通过定制的 WAF 规则提供快速有效的虚拟补丁,阻止在 Web 应用层的利用尝试 — 防止恶意请求到达脆弱的主题代码。.

部署的核心规则包括:

  1. 阻止所有请求参数中的目录遍历模式(例如,, ../ 和编码变体)
  2. 阻止针对敏感文件的请求,例如 wp-config.php, .env, 、私钥和配置脚本
  3. 对Cobble主题端点强制执行严格的白名单预期值
  4. 对可疑流量应用速率限制和IP声誉过滤
  5. 阻止请求中包含可疑文件扩展名的参数,例如 .php

伪规则示例:

如果 request.params.* 包含模式 "(?:\.\./||)" 或者

这立即降低了利用风险,直到应用供应商补丁。.


WordPress 全面加固检查清单

  • 删除未使用的插件和主题以最小化攻击面
  • 设置严格的文件和文件夹权限:
    • 文件:644;文件夹:755
    • 确保 wp-config.php 权限为600或640,具体取决于主机支持
  • 禁用上传目录中的PHP执行:
    # 禁用上传中的PHP执行
    
  • 禁用Web服务器上的目录列表:
    期权-指数
  • 限制对非入口点的主题/插件PHP文件的直接访问
  • 移动 wp-config.php 如果主机允许,则在Web根目录上方一个目录
  • 使用环境变量安全存储机密,而不是存储在主题选项中

可疑泄露情况下的事件响应手册

  1. 包含:
    • 在LFI攻击向量上强制执行WAF阻止
    • 暂时阻止可疑IP
  2. 保存证据:
    • 保存所有相关日志而不进行修改
    • 如果怀疑严重违规,请创建文件系统快照或取证图像
  3. 评估范围:
    • 检查凭据泄露、后门或Webshell的上传
  4. 恢复和修复:
    • 轮换所有敏感凭据
    • 从已知良好来源重新安装WordPress核心、插件和主题
    • 在恢复之前验证备份完整性
  5. 根除持久性:
    • 删除任何攻击者创建的文件或用户
    • 进行彻底的重新扫描和手动审查
  6. 恢复:
    • 进一步加固环境并密切监控
    • 对于严重违规,考虑完全重建
  7. 事件后分析:
    • 审查日志以获取攻击时间线
    • 改善警报和缓解流程
    • 更新威胁模型和内部安全程序

日志记录和监控最佳实践

  • 为Web服务器、PHP和应用程序日志启用详细日志记录
  • 通过SIEM或日志管理集中化日志以支持多站点部署
  • 为匹配已知LFI攻击模式的重复请求设置警报
  • 监控意外的 PHP 上传或可疑的文件修改
  • 审查 WordPress 用户活动以查找可疑的权限提升

测试和管理误报

  • 首先在暂存/测试环境中部署新的防火墙规则
  • 根据需要将可信 IP 和内部用户列入白名单
  • 在更改后密切监控日志,并谨慎调整规则以平衡安全性和网站可用性

与客户和利益相关者进行透明沟通

  • 主动告知客户 LFI 漏洞及您的缓解措施
  • 解释立即采取的步骤,如虚拟补丁和凭证轮换
  • 澄清官方补丁部署的时间表和计划

官方补丁发布后的步骤

  1. 在非生产环境中彻底测试更新
  2. 验证补丁的有效性,特别是输入验证和白名单执行
  3. 在计划的维护窗口期间部署更新并进行监控
  4. 在退役之前,保持虚拟补丁规则在仅监控模式下短暂有效
  5. 确认轮换的凭证和秘密仍然有效

为什么虚拟补丁是关键的临时防御

  • 官方供应商补丁可能因开发和测试时间而延迟
  • 虚拟补丁允许立即降低风险,而无需触及生产主题代码——这对定制环境至关重要
  • Managed-WP 的虚拟补丁经过精细调整、可逆,并旨在最小化操作影响

托管-WP规则模式的技术概述

  • 检测并阻止编码或明文目录遍历有效负载
  • 阻止参数与敏感文件名匹配的请求
  • 阻止可疑文件扩展名和利用编码尝试
  • 为主题相关参数列入允许值白名单,以缩小输入范围

我们的安全工程师设计并优化这些规则,以减少误报,同时保持强大的检测能力。.


事件后凭证轮换指南

如果您确认敏感文件被暴露:

  • 立即轮换数据库连接凭证 wp-config.php
  • 为外部服务(支付处理器、电子邮件提供商等)生成新的API密钥
  • 重新发放存储在WordPress环境中的令牌和密钥
  • 如果SSH密钥可访问,请撤销并重新发放密钥

凭证轮换是防止攻击者在泄露后保持持久访问的关键步骤。.


常见问题解答 (FAQ)

问: 我不使用Cobble主题。我应该担心吗?
一个: 如果您的WordPress安装中缺少Cobble主题文件夹,则您的网站不易受此特定问题的影响。然而,始终建议保持主题和插件的更新和最小化。.

问: 我可以测试我的网站是否易受攻击吗?
一个: 检查您的活动主题和版本号。避免在生产网站上使用实时利用代码进行测试。如果需要概念验证测试,请使用隔离的暂存环境。.

问: 如果我使用子主题怎么办?
一个: 继承易受攻击的父代码或包含易受攻击模板的子主题可能会受到影响。验证父主题的版本并扫描易受攻击的代码。.

问: 如果我发现可疑的日志条目或文件,我该怎么办?
一个: 按照上述事件响应步骤进行:控制、保存证据、评估、修复和恢复。.


现在通过Managed-WP基础(免费)计划保护您的WordPress网站

立即安全,无需延迟

Managed-WP 的基础(免费)计划提供您可以立即部署的重要保护,以降低风险,同时等待更全面的解决方案:

  • 托管防火墙,带宽无限制
  • 为 WordPress 网站设计的定制 Web 应用防火墙(WAF)规则
  • 内置恶意软件扫描功能
  • 针对 OWASP 前 10 大 WordPress 风险的缓解措施

要激活您网站的紧急虚拟补丁和实时监控,请立即注册: https://my.wp-firewall.com/buy/wp-firewall-free-plan/.

对于需要自动恶意软件清理、全面白名单/黑名单控制、每月报告和持续虚拟补丁的机构和团队,我们的标准和专业计划提供扩展的覆盖和支持。.


摘要检查清单 — 立即的下一步

  • 验证您的网站是否使用 Cobble 主题 ≤ 1.7
  • 如果存在漏洞且不必要,请删除或停用该主题
  • 启用 Managed-WP 的虚拟补丁规则以阻止 LFI 尝试
  • 增强对可疑活动的日志记录和警报
  • 如果怀疑泄露,请更换敏感凭据
  • 在经过适当测试后,尽快应用供应商提供的补丁
  • 进行事件后审查,以改善未来的响应时间

如果您管理 WordPress 网站并需要专家协助评估漏洞或应用缓解措施,我们的 Managed-WP 安全团队随时准备提供帮助。我们提供紧急虚拟补丁、持续的 WAF 保护和针对 WordPress 环境定制的现场事件响应。注册我们的免费计划以开始立即保护: https://my.wp-firewall.com/buy/wp-firewall-free-plan/

保持警惕。
托管 WordPress 安全团队


采取积极措施——使用 Managed-WP 保护您的网站

不要因为忽略插件缺陷或权限不足而危及您的业务或声誉。Managed-WP 提供强大的 Web 应用程序防火墙 (WAF) 保护、量身定制的漏洞响应以及 WordPress 安全方面的专业修复,远超标准主机服务。

博客读者专享优惠: 加入我们的 MWPv1r1 保护计划——行业级安全保障,每月仅需 20 美元起。

  • 自动化虚拟补丁和高级基于角色的流量过滤
  • 个性化入职流程和分步网站安全检查清单
  • 实时监控、事件警报和优先补救支持
  • 可操作的机密管理和角色强化最佳实践指南

轻松上手——每月只需 20 美元即可保护您的网站:

使用 Managed-WP MWPv1r1 计划保护我的网站

为什么信任 Managed-WP?

  • 立即覆盖新发现的插件和主题漏洞
  • 针对高风险场景的自定义 WAF 规则和即时虚拟补丁
  • 随时为您提供专属礼宾服务、专家级解决方案和最佳实践建议

不要等到下一次安全漏洞出现才采取行动。使用 Managed-WP 保护您的 WordPress 网站和声誉——这是重视安全性的企业的首选。

点击上方链接即可立即开始您的保护(MWPv1r1 计划,每月 20 美元)。
https://managed-wp.com/pricing


热门文章